ER collets (also known as DIN 6499 collets) are a widely used type of clamping tool in machining. Their high precision, versatility, and ease of use make them ideal for a variety of applications, including milling, drilling, tapping, and reaming. ER collet fixtures are devices designed to hold and position ER collets securely, enabling accurate and repeatable machining operations.

There are various types of ER collet fixtures available, each designed for specific applications. Some common types include:
ER collet blocks are typically used on milling machines and CNC machines for holding round, square, or hexagonal workpieces.
ER collet chucks are mounted on lathe spindles or milling machine spindles for holding rotating workpieces.
ER collet fixture plates provide a flat surface with multiple ER collet mounting points, allowing for flexible workpiece positioning.
ER collet extension rods extend the reach of ER collets, allowing for machining in difficult-to-access areas.
Proper inspection and maintenance are crucial for ensuring the accuracy and longevity of your ER collet fixtures. Regularly inspect fixtures for signs of wear, damage, or contamination. Clean fixtures thoroughly after each use and lubricate moving parts as needed.
Even with proper care, problems can sometimes arise with ER collet fixtures. Here are some common issues and their potential solutions:
Problem | Possible Cause | Solution |
---|---|---|
Poor clamping force | Worn ER collet, incorrect torque, contaminated threads | Replace ER collet, use correct torque wrench, clean threads |
Runout issues | Damaged fixture, contaminated ER collet seat, incorrectly installed ER collet | Inspect and replace damaged parts, clean ER collet seat, ensure proper installation |
Vibration during machining | Loose fixture mounting, unbalanced workpiece, incorrect cutting parameters | Tighten fixture mounting, balance workpiece, adjust cutting parameters |
